Transaction 39b82a2ecd598e7909b81d3b90006e3b95c6dcb7387598492b857afe7aa77890
1 Input
1 Output
-
39b82a2ecd598e7909b81d3b90006e3b95c6dcb7387598492b857afe7aa77890:0
- value
- 651020
- script pubkey
- OP_0 OP_PUSHBYTES_20 08f59b18cc3e9d830313e35f5e695a3c16a7c5ea
- address
- bc1qpr6ekxxv86wcxqcnud04u6268st20302m7dh6q